The three best nights of 2026 here

The Geminids peaks at 16:41 on 14 December 2026 Nairobi time. Its radiant culminates 56.5° up at 02:36 bearing N, the Moon is 28% lit, and 00:00–06:00 is the window — about 124.5 meteors an hour on the reference sky.

Behind it, the Perseids manages 47.9 an hour on 13 August (radiant 30.6° at best, Moon 0% lit) and the Orionids 19.1 on 21 October (radiant 73.0°, Moon 79%). Those are the three nights worth defending in a calendar; the full ranking for Nairobi is in the table below.

At the other end of the list the Ursids manages 0.8 an hour on 23 December with the radiant reaching 13.2° at culmination, and the faintest one that still puts anything measurable in the sky here is the October Draconids at 1.8 an hour on 9 October.

What this latitude allows

Every one of the twelve gets its radiant above the Nairobi horizon at some point on the night of maximum — a property of the tropics at 1.3°S, where radiants in both celestial hemispheres rise at some hour. The lowest any of them culminates is the Ursids, at 13.2°.

Nothing is circumpolar from 1.3°S among these twelve: every radiant sets at some point, which is why the hourly tables on the shower pages for Nairobi rise and fall rather than staying flat.

Sunset, twilight and real darkness

On the Geminids peak night the Sun sets over Nairobi at 18:32, astronomical darkness runs 19:48 to 05:06, and sunrise is 06:22 — 9 h 18 min of real darkness inside 11 h 49 min of night. These are Africa/Nairobi times, which is what you set an alarm by.

Across the twelve peak nights of 2026, astronomical darkness at Nairobi runs from 9 h 18 min on the Ursids night (23 December) to 9 h 35 min on the April Lyrids night (22 April). Long nights give a shower room to perform even when its radiant rises late.

Moon luck in 2026

Moon phase makes or breaks a meteor year. In 2026 the showers that catch a dark Moon from Nairobi are Perseids (0% lit, 47.9/h).

Working against them, Orionids (79% lit), Quadrantids (100% lit), eta-Aquariids (78% lit) run into a bright Moon for most of the dark window, which is already priced into the rates quoted on this page.

What this page does not know

Light-pollution data for this location is not connected yet. Every rate here is computed against the reference rural sky the zenithal hourly rate is defined for (naked-eye limiting magnitude 6.5) and is not a statement about how bright this city's sky is. When the light-pollution layer lands these numbers will be recomputed and will generally fall.

Cloud cover is not baked into this page — it is a forecast that changes by the hour, so it is resolved live rather than at build time and shows as "unavailable" in the tables rather than being assumed to be zero. Meteor outbursts, local terrain and building horizons are not modelled.

A single observer with an unobstructed horizon typically records 30–50% below the ideal-sky figures quoted here. Give your eyes twenty minutes to adapt, keep bright screens away, look about halfway up the sky rather than straight at the radiant, and count for a full hour before judging a shower.

All twelve showers from Nairobi, best first

Every annual meteor shower ranked by the rate expected from Nairobi in 2026.
Shower Peak (local) Radiant max Moon Window Meteors/h
Geminids 14 December 16:41 56.1° 28% 00:00–06:00 124.5
Perseids 13 August 05:00 30.6° 0% 03:00–06:00 47.9
Orionids 21 October 21:23 73.0° 79% 03:00–06:00 19.1
Quadrantids 4 January 00:12 26.4° 100% 05:00–06:00 16.6
April Lyrids 22 April 22:29 55.0° 36% 02:00–06:00 14.8
eta-Aquariids 6 May 12:01 57.2° 78% 04:00–06:00 10.2
Leonids 18 November 02:46 52.6° 54% 03:00–06:00 9.4
Southern Taurids 5 November 21:53 74.7° 12% 22:00–05:00 6.8
Northern Taurids 12 November 21:11 65.8° 12% 22:00–05:00 4.6
Southern delta-Aquariids 31 July 16:23 74.6° 95% 22:00–06:00 3.6
October Draconids 9 October 04:14 27.4° 4% 20:00–22:00 1.8
Ursids 23 December 01:07 8.7° 98% 05:00–06:00 0.8

Rates are the ideal-sky ceiling. Cloud cover is not included on this prerendered page — it is resolved live, and it can only reduce these numbers.
